Sailing-Lin Becomes First Woman to Claim Sydney to Hobart Overall Title After Protest

The international jury penalized BNC by 1 hour and 5 minutes for sail-handling breaches, granting Min River the first double-handed overall Sydney to Hobart victory.

  • On Wednesday at 9.30am an international jury at the Royal Yacht Club of Tasmania upheld protests and added one hour and five minutes to BNC's time, awarding the overall win to Min River.
  • On Tuesday Min River lodged a protest alleging BNC breached sheeting-sail rules by using a pole to secure its spinnaker two nautical miles from the finish, with Race Committee chairman Lee Goddard backing the challenge.
  • BNC arrived at Constitution Dock on Tuesday afternoon as the race leader, while Min River had finished about 54 minutes behind on handicap before protesting and officials found BNC's A1.5 asymmetric spinnaker and spar gained three to five minutes.
  • Min River's victory marks a historic first as the first double-handed yacht to win overall since 2022, with Jiang Lin becoming the first female skipper to claim the Tattersall Cup.
  • Despite the upset, crews were photographed together smiling after the ruling, with Rigal explaining the pole was for media prep and Lin noting video evidence prompted their interest, Quintin said they respected the decision.
